Summary
The transition properties of poly(vinylidenefluoride) and of some related copolymers, either semicrystalline or amorphous, were studied by differential scanning calorimetry in the temperature range from 200 K to 500 K. The amorphous copolymers exhibit a single glass transition. Melting endotherms and a lower glass transition [Tg(L)] are systematically observed in the semi-crystalline materials as well as an upper glass transition [Tg(U)] for certain thermal and mechanical histories of the samples. Conditions for [Tg(U)] existence are related to solid state morphology of the macromolecules and loop length in the folded chains.
